HEAT EXCHANGER DOOR SEAL
The heat exchanger door seal must be in good condition to ensure an
airtight seal. If replacement is necessary due to the door seal becoming
damaged or brittle, use the following procedure:
1. Press the Power button on the FireStar combustion controller to
turn it off.
CAUTION
Be sure to turn off the FireStar combustion controller before doing this procedure.
2. Remove the heat exchanger access cover from the back of the furnace.
3. Carefully undo both latches on the heat exchanger door; then slowly
open the door making sure to stand clear of the opening.
CAUTION
Open the heat exchanger door slowly and stand off to the side when opening it.
4. Using a scraper, remove the heat exchanger door seal rope and clean
any remaining silicone adhesive from the groove. Any residue left in the
groove will interfere with the new seal.
5. Apply a liberal amount of silicone sealant into the entire heat exchanger
door seal groove.
6. Starting at the center of the hinge side of the heat exchanger door,
insert the new door seal rope into the groove, pressing it firmly into the
bead of silicone sealant. Make sure the door seal rope is not stretched
as it is pressed into the corners. Force the door seal rope out to fill in
the corners as shown.
7. When the seal has been pressed into the groove all the way around the
heat exchanger door, cut the end of the rope about one inch longer than
required and press it tightly against the beginning end of the rope.
8. Close the heat exchanger door and secure with latches. Install and
secure the heat exchanger access cover.
